Output d8dafcad58c2d68c65ddc9867a345b5a86c15128a50645829b121ca6a4d90174:0

value
740390
script pubkey
OP_0 OP_PUSHBYTES_20 3db26d909a6dc401f1d1a2a4501b34eb1347200e
address
bc1q8kexmyy6dhzqruw352j9qxe5avf5wgqwfvp0qn
transaction
d8dafcad58c2d68c65ddc9867a345b5a86c15128a50645829b121ca6a4d90174